When searching for a doctor in Boston, you'll want to verify several important credentials and qualifications. Check that your potential physician is properly licensed to practice in Massachusetts and holds relevant board certifications in their specialty. Before making an appointment, confirm whether they accept your health insurance plan, as this can significantly impact your out-of-pocket costs. Take time to research their educational background, hospital affiliations, and any specialized training they may have completed. Additionally, reading patient reviews and asking for recommendations from friends, family, or your current healthcare provider can help you identify practitioners with strong reputations for quality care.

Doctor visits in Boston typically range from moderate to higher costs depending on whether you see a primary care physician, specialist, or require additional testing or procedures. A basic office visit without insurance usually falls within a certain range, though this varies by practice location and the complexity of your health concerns. Specialist consultations generally cost more than primary care visits. Most Boston medical practices accept various insurance plans, which can substantially reduce your personal financial responsibility. It's worth asking about payment plans or sliding scale fees if cost is a concern, as many healthcare providers are willing to work with patients on affordability.
